OverviewA renowned modern-day classic on the actual practice of alchemy. The Alchemist's Handbook has long been an essential contribution to the study of alchemy since its first publication in 1960. It still stands as a groundbreaking work presenting in clear, concise language a practical manual of working knowledge that was formerly handed down under oath of secrecy. The scope of alchemical work is to provide both a means to synthesize all the other sciences and the necessary training of the intellectual and spiritual faculties. The Alchemist's Handbook discusses in detail: The basic fundamental principles of alchemy. A guide to the formation of an inexpensive home laboratory. Step-by-step instructions for the work of the Lesser Circulation, the alchemical transformation within the plant kingdom. This edition includes a new foreword by Robert Allen Bartlett, author of Real Alchemy.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ationFrater Albertus Spagyricus (Dr. Albert Richard Riedel, 1911-1984), was founder of the Paracelsus Research Society in Salt Lake City, which later evolved into Paracelsus College. Based on the Paracelsian concept of three essentials, Body, Soul, and Spirit, Frater Albertus developed a system of teaching alchemical concepts using the spagyric technique of separation and cohobation, or repeated distillation. The unique gradated courses allow students to explore aspects of the vegetable, mineral, and animal kingdoms in an understandable and accessible way. Frater Albertus had a profound effect on the way Alchemy and particularly the Spagyric method was disseminated and understood in the mid-to-late twentieth century. Robert Allen Bartlett is one of the few practicing modern-day alchemists of our time. Continuing the time-honored traditions of Paracelsus and his pursuit of superior medicines gleaned from Nature herself, Robert is devoted to the pursuit of alchemical knowledge and making its benefits available to the world. Preston Geer is a native Southern Californian, hailing from the city of Orange. He attended California State University, Fullerton, where he received bachelor's degrees in both military history and film/TV production. Upon graduation, Preston went on to intern with famed director Ridley Scott's production companies (RSA and Scott Free) and shortly after, began work as a studio and freelance camera operator. Finally, Preston discovered that his true passions in the industry were acting and screenwriting. He has continued to pursue both vigorously ever since. With a naturally rich and baritone voice, Preston has performed a wide range of character voices and accents across a diverse scope of genres, including romance, true crime, fantasy/sci-fi, memoir and biography, gothic horror, and historical fiction. Preston has had success in dozens of film and television roles, and has recently added theatrical work to his repertoire.
